
Unequal Career Opportunities for Women
Unequal career opportunities for women refer to the systemic barriers that inhibit women from achieving the same professional success as their male counterparts. These barriers can include discriminatory hiring practices, wage gaps, lack of access to mentorship, and limited opportunities for advancement. Additionally, societal expectations and traditional gender roles often place more responsibilities for household and family care on women. As a result, women may face challenges in balancing work and personal life, leading to fewer opportunities for career growth and leadership positions. Addressing these inequalities is essential for fostering a more equitable and productive workforce.
